DO WE GLORY IN THE OLD JERUSALEM, OR THE NEW JERUSALEM?
The city of Jerusalem, with its Temple, was the primary symbol of Judaism, and every Jew identified himself with it. Jesus wished to convey to his followers, that it was not the earthly city of Jerusalem that the prophets were referring to, but to the New Jerusalem, the spiritual city of God’s reign. The first reading taken from the book of Revelation speaks of this New Jerusalem. The Lamb, by the shedding of his blood, has ransomed for God saints from every nation, and now they shall reign in God’s Kingdom, the New Jerusalem. Which Jerusalem do you wish to belong to?
